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8770 7004757028 29466 14070763444 870643616
70 767 14852127
70 767 14852127
03 15970554 5804 85087 98
All about undefined
Interested in learning more?
70 767 14852127
03 15970554 5804 85087 98
See more
1432017 449040263
1695 9674 68451190 706
See more
0507433 3051811265
453171690 5039614 4927384
See more